— About UNDER THE BURNING SUN —
In a bleak dystopian future, with barren lands and unforgiving deserts, abortion is outlawed. Mowanza, the victim of a violent rape resulting in pregnancy, learns of a distant land with a lenient abortion policy and embarks on a journey—armed only with a half-empty water bottle and a battered car—across the brutal terrain towards the promise of hope. Mowanza is a woman who has never had the power to choose for her own body. Trapped in pain, she embarks on a journey to seek freedom, only to find it remains just out of reach. Though her struggle may seem endless, it’s the journey itself that matters.
Winner of Slamdance 2025’s Audience Award for Best Narrative Feature.
